News Israel has ‘no interest’ in joining US-Iran war: finance minister Despite reports of American fatalities and the US initiating the Iran war at Israel’s ‘request,’ Finance Minister Bezalel Smotrich called this conflict the ‘best’ situation for Israel. Israel Finance Minister Bezalel SmotrichErik Marmor/Getty Images PatrickDelaney Patrick Delaney Fri Jul 24, 2026 - 7:00 am EDTThu Jul 23, 2026 - 9:18 pm EDT (LifeSiteNews) — Israeli Finance Minister Bezalel Smotrich stated Tuesday that Israel has “no interest” entering the ongoing U.S.-Iran confrontation, describing the current circumstances as optimal for the country.
